1 """RPC Client module."""
2
3 import sys
4 import socket
5 import pickle
6 import __builtin__
7 import os
8
9
10 # Default verbosity (0 = silent, 1 = print connections, 2 = print requests too)
11 VERBOSE = 1
12
13
14 class Client:
15
16 """RPC Client class. No need to derive a class -- it's fully generic."""
17
18 def __init__(self, address, verbose = VERBOSE):
19 self._pre_init(address, verbose)
20 self._post_init()
21
22 def _pre_init(self, address, verbose = VERBOSE):
23 if type(address) == type(0):
24 address = ('', address)
25 self._address = address
26 self._verbose = verbose
27 if self._verbose: print "Connecting to %s ..." % repr(address)
28 self._socket = socket.socket(socket.AF_INET, socket.SOCK_STREAM)
29 self._socket.connect(address)
30 if self._verbose: print "Connected."
31 self._lastid = 0 # Last id for which a reply has been received
32 self._nextid = 1 # Id of next request
33 self._replies = {} # Unprocessed replies
34 self._rf = self._socket.makefile('r')
35 self._wf = self._socket.makefile('w')
36
37 def _post_init(self):
38 self._methods = self._call('.methods')
39
40 def __del__(self):
41 self._close()
42
43 def _close(self):
44 if self._rf: self._rf.close()
45 self._rf = None
46 if self._wf: self._wf.close()
47 self._wf = None
48 if self._socket: self._socket.close()
49 self._socket = None
50
51 def __getattr__(self, name):
52 if name in self._methods:
53 method = _stub(self, name)
54 setattr(self, name, method) # XXX circular reference
55 return method
56 raise AttributeError, name
57
58 def _setverbose(self, verbose):
59 self._verbose = verbose
60
61 def _call(self, name, *args):
62 return self._vcall(name, args)
63
64 def _vcall(self, name, args):
65 return self._recv(self._vsend(name, args))
66
67 def _send(self, name, *args):
68 return self._vsend(name, args)
69
70 def _send_noreply(self, name, *args):
71 return self._vsend(name, args, 0)
72
73 def _vsend_noreply(self, name, args):
74 return self._vsend(name, args, 0)
75
76 def _vsend(self, name, args, wantreply = 1):
77 id = self._nextid
78 self._nextid = id+1
79 if not wantreply: id = -id
80 request = (name, args, id)
81 if self._verbose > 1: print "sending request: %s" % repr(request)
82 wp = pickle.Pickler(self._wf)
83 wp.dump(request)
84 return id
85
86 def _recv(self, id):
87 exception, value, rid = self._vrecv(id)
88 if rid != id:
89 raise RuntimeError, "request/reply id mismatch: %d/%d" % (id, rid)
90 if exception is None:
91 return value
92 x = exception
93 if hasattr(__builtin__, exception):
94 x = getattr(__builtin__, exception)
95 elif exception in ('posix.error', 'mac.error'):
96 x = os.error
97 if x == exception:
98 exception = x
99 raise exception, value
100
101 def _vrecv(self, id):
102 self._flush()
103 if self._replies.has_key(id):
104 if self._verbose > 1: print "retrieving previous reply, id = %d" % id
105 reply = self._replies[id]
106 del self._replies[id]
107 return reply
108 aid = abs(id)
109 while 1:
110 if self._verbose > 1: print "waiting for reply, id = %d" % id
111 rp = pickle.Unpickler(self._rf)
112 reply = rp.load()
113 del rp
114 if self._verbose > 1: print "got reply: %s" % repr(reply)
115 rid = reply[2]
116 arid = abs(rid)
117 if arid == aid:
118 if self._verbose > 1: print "got it"
119 return reply
120 self._replies[rid] = reply
121 if arid > aid:
122 if self._verbose > 1: print "got higher id, assume all ok"
123 return (None, None, id)
124
125 def _flush(self):
126 self._wf.flush()
127
128
129 from security import Security
130
131
132 class SecureClient(Client, Security):
133
134 def __init__(self, *args):
135 import string
136 apply(self._pre_init, args)
137 Security.__init__(self)
138 self._wf.flush()
139 line = self._rf.readline()
140 challenge = string.atoi(string.strip(line))
141 response = self._encode_challenge(challenge)
142 line = repr(long(response))
143 if line[-1] in 'Ll': line = line[:-1]
144 self._wf.write(line + '\n')
145 self._wf.flush()
146 self._post_init()
147
148 class _stub:
149
150 """Helper class for Client -- each instance serves as a method of the client."""
151
152 def __init__(self, client, name):
153 self._client = client
154 self._name = name
155
156 def __call__(self, *args):
157 return self._client._vcall(self._name, args)
